[[folder: Tabletop Games ]]

* ''WerewolfTheForsaken'' has Death Rage, where a werewolf will automatically transform to his "war form" and go on an unstoppable rampage. It's either triggered through pain or anger (and depending on your KarmaMeter, that anger can range from "one of your packmates just got killed" to "someone talked sass to you").
** Similarly, [[VampireTheRequiem vampires]] have Frenzy, which is triggered by stimuli such as anger, fear or hunger. And unlike in the above example, getting sassed at ''is'' a perfectly normal stimulus for Frenzy. There's a reason everyone stays polite at Elysium...
** And their predecessors in the old World of Darkness could also frenzy in many of the same situations.

[[/folder]]
